After two years, MSNBC is calling it quits with Tiffany Cross.

Cross hosted "Cross Connection" on the weekends.

A source told Fox News she was let go for "Repeated bad behavior on and off-air. Bad judgment."
Her staff will be permitted to stay on if they like, as the network is only looking to part ways with Cross.
Prior to getting her own show, Cross had done fill-in work for Joy Reid, another controversial host on the network.
